What is grid drawing method?

In a nutshell, the grid method involves drawing a grid over your reference photo, and then drawing a grid of equal ratio on your work surface (paper, canvas, wood panel, etc). Then you draw the image on your canvas, focusing on one square at a time, until the entire image has been transferred.

What are the historical beginnings of the grid method in drawing?

Ancient Egyptians were the first to use the grid method. Art projects were first well-thought out by the master craftsmen, and sketched out on papyrus paper (a thin paper-like material made from the pith of the papyrus plant), then a grid-system of vertical and horizontal lines was added onto the papyrus.

Do you think grid technique is helpful Why?

The grid method of drawing allows you to produce an accurate line drawing by reducing your subject to a series of small squares. You can then draw the shapes within each square, a technique that is often easier than trying to draw the entire subject all at the same time.

What is the grid method of teaching?

The Grid Method, at its core, is an instructional framework where the teacher develops a tiered and aligned learning pathway called a “Mastery Grid.” Learners work through the Mastery Grid at their own pace. The pathway is organized utilizing Depth of Knowledge (DOK) and has embedded assessments throughout.

What is grid reference system in drawing?

The grid references start from the top left of the sheet, with letters running vertically from the top down and numbers running horizontally from left to right. On an A4 sheet the grids only need to be drawn on the top and left hand side. The letters I and O are not used – because they could be confused with 1 and 0.

When did Grid drawing begin?

Grids are first preserved from Dynasty 11 and continue for nearly two thousand years, into the Roman period. Old Kingdom Guidelines. Old Kingdom guidelines allowed the artist to divide the figure in half and/or in thirds.

What exactly is the grid method?

The grid method is a written method used to teach children multiplication . It involves partitioning numbers into tens and units before they are multiplied. In some schools the grid method is referred to as the box method of multiplication because children learn to partition numbers into a grid of boxes.

How do you draw grid paper?

To draw the grid: Each square is 1 square inch. To draw this grid, put your ruler at the top of the paper, and make a small mark at every inch. Place the ruler at the bottom of the paper and do the same thing. Then use the ruler to make a straight line connecting each dot at the bottom with its partner at the top.
